Which is the Best Month to Visit Munnar?

Munnar, a charming hill station in Kerala, India, is a popular destination for its breathtaking landscapes, tea plantations, and cool climate. But when is the best time to visit Munnar? Let's explore the different seasons and what they have to offer.

Winter (October to February)

  • Weather: The weather during this period is cool and dry, with temperatures ranging from 10°C to 25°C. It's perfect for outdoor activities and sightseeing.
  • Attractions and Activities:
    • Trekking and Hiking: The cool weather makes it ideal for trekking and hiking in the hills and forests.
    • Camping: Enjoy camping under the starry sky with the cool mountain air.
    • Wildlife Spotting: The winter months are great for spotting wildlife in the national parks and reserves.
  • Why Winter?:
    • Pleasant Climate: The cool and dry weather is comfortable for outdoor activities.
    • Festivals: You can experience local festivals and cultural events during this time.
    • Peak Season: While it's the peak season, the beauty of Munnar in winter is worth the crowds.

Summer (March to May)

  • Weather: The summer months in Munnar are relatively cooler than the plains, with temperatures ranging from 15°C to 25°C.
  • Attractions and Activities:
    • Tea and Spice Plantations: Explore the tea and spice plantations and learn about their cultivation and processing.
    • Echo Point: Enjoy the natural echo phenomenon and the serene surroundings.
    • Kundala Lake: Take a boat ride on the lake surrounded by lush greenery.
    • Adventure Activities: Participate in adventure activities like rock climbing, rappelling, and paragliding.
  • Why Summer?:
    • Cooler Climate: Compared to the scorching heat in other parts of India, Munnar's summer is quite pleasant.
    • Festival Celebrations: Experience local festivals and cultural events.
    • Accessibility: All tourist spots are easily accessible with longer daylight hours.

Monsoon (June to September)

  • Weather: The monsoon season brings heavy rainfall to Munnar, making the landscape lush and green.
  • Attractions and Activities:
    • Waterfalls: The waterfalls are at their most spectacular during this time, such as Attukal, Lakkam, and Nyayamakad Falls.
    • Nature Walks: Enjoy nature walks in the rain-washed landscapes.
    • Photography: Capture the vibrant greenery and dramatic skies.
    • Ayurvedic Treatments: The cool, moist climate is ideal for Ayurvedic treatments.
  • Why Monsoon?:
    • Less Crowded: The monsoon season is considered the off-season, so you can enjoy a more peaceful experience.
    • Discounted Rates: Many hotels and resorts offer attractive discounts.
    • Enhanced Scenic Beauty: The rainfall brings out the best in Munnar's landscapes.

Conclusion

The best month to visit Munnar depends on your preferences. If you prefer a cool and dry climate with a lively atmosphere, winter (October to February) is the best time. If you want to experience the lush greenery and fewer crowds, monsoon (June to September) is a great choice. And if you're looking for a pleasant climate and various activities, summer (March to May) is also a good option. No matter when you visit, Munnar's beauty will surely leave you mesmerized.
